Actor Salman Khan’s niece Alizeh Agnihotri is all set to make her Bollywood debut. She has bagged a role in National Award-winning filmmaker Soumendra Padhi’s next and she has started shooting for her first film, according to a report in Pinkvilla.
A trade source informed the publication that Alizeh had been taking acting and dancing lessons for over two years when her parents and Salman felt that she was ready for the big screen.
Alizeh Agnihotri’s debut film is scheduled to release in 2023.
Soumendra is known for directing ‘Budhia Singh: Born to Run’, starring Manoj Bajpayee, which won the Best Children’s Film award at the National Film Awards in 2016. He is also known for directing the Netflix series ‘Jamtara’.
Alizeh Agnihotri is the daughter of popular 90s actor Atul Agnihotri and Salman Khan’s sister Alvira Khan Agnihotri. Her father is known for appearing in films like ‘Sir’, ‘Aatish’, ‘Krantiveer’ among others. He also helmed the 2004 movie ‘Dil Ne Jise Apna Kahaa’, starring Salman and Preity Zinta, and 2008 film ‘Hello’, starring Sohail Khan.
He has also produced Salman Khan’s films like ‘Radhe’, ‘Bharat’, and ‘Bodyguard’.
